What role does the Jet Stream play in weather patterns?

The Jet Stream plays a crucial role in shaping weather patterns by acting as a fast-flowing river of air high in the atmosphere. Its primary function is to guide storm systems and influence temperature changes across different regions. As the Jet Stream moves, it can lead to the development and movement of weather systems such as cyclones and anticyclones, which are responsible for various weather phenomena including rain, snow, and changes in temperature.

The position and strength of the Jet Stream can determine whether an area experiences warm or cold air masses, directly affecting local weather conditions. For instance, when the Jet Stream dips southward, it can bring colder air from the Arctic, while a more northerly position may allow warmer air to prevail in certain regions. Therefore, understanding the behavior of the Jet Stream is integral to predicting weather patterns and changes.
